Product name: Magnesium Ascorbyl Phosphate CAS: 114040-31-02 Molecular Formula: C6H7MgO9P Molecular weight : 278.39 Typical properties Magnesium ascorbyl phosphate (MAP) is a stable precursor of vitamin C. It achieves a constant delivery of vitamin C into the skin and has antioxidative effects. It offers a more stable form of vitamin C, however, the antioxidant properties of magnesium ascorbyl phosphate are much weaker than those of L-ascorbic acid. L-ascorbic acid is by far the most effective vitamin C with the greatest capability of neutralizing free radicals. USAGE This is a cosmetic raw material and is meant for external use only in cosmetic formulations. Typical usage rate: 0.2 - 3, up to 10% Appearance: White to off-white powder with a mild odor Solubility: Soluble in water (154g/l), mix well, and allow time for lumps to dissolve Formulation Guidelines: Magnesium Ascorbyl Phosphate (MAP) may discolor in formulations with a pH below 6, so is best used in products with a final formulation pH between 6.0 - 7.0.
